First Prize

My composite art, 1.5C was awarded First Prize in the 2026 Cambridge Art Association Members Prize Show. The artwork is a blend of Death Valley and the Iceland's Jökulsárlón Glacier Lagoon, both on the front line of climate change. You can learn more about the artwork on my Substack.

Juried into Photo Artfolio exhibit

Leading the Way was juried into Photo Artfolio's exhibition, “B&W: The poetry of Light and Shadow.” Nearly 1,000 photographers from 60 countries and 39 states submitted works. Mine was among the 92 accepted.

Arts Collaborative: Medford

"A Fractured World" was selected for "Boundaries and Beyond," i3C Exhibition at the Medford (MA) Arts Collaborative," Medford, MA The 16"x20" composite artwork, consisting of a macro shot of birch bark and a flock of birds photographed in Eastern Michigan, is printed on sheer aluminum.

At 13Forest Gallery

Cosmic Dust was juried into 13Forest's "Space Odyssey" exhibit (Arlington, MA). The 14" x 14" composite piece, printed on aluminum, features Tsuchinshan-ATLAS (aka C/2023 A3), a long-period comet that was discovered in 2023 and won’t return for another 80,000 years.
